What Are Abandoned Carts?
An abandoned cart happens when someone adds products to their cart on your online or e-commerce store but does not complete the purchase.

People who abandon carts already know about your brand’s products, have an interest in them, have visited the website and looked through your products, picked at least one of them, and added it or them to their cart.

They might also already have completed the first step or steps towards completing a purchase but did not enter their payment details to finish it.

Looking at all the steps they have taken to get to where they stopped, it is obvious that someone who abandons a cart on your website has cleared many hurdles. Usually, these people need a little nudge to finish the payment process.

How Does an Abandoned Cart Happen?
There are several reasons why people abandon their carts. One is unexpected shipping costs. Most people expect they will be required to pay some shipping for the products they purchase unless you tell them otherwise. However, they might encounter shipping costs that are too high and take a step back when they realise how much the costs of the product plus the shipping will be.
